news 2026/4/23 13:52:59

BetterGI:原神智能交互系统完全解析

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
BetterGI:原神智能交互系统完全解析

BetterGI:原神智能交互系统完全解析

【免费下载链接】better-genshin-impact🍨BetterGI · 更好的原神 - 自动拾取 | 自动剧情 | 全自动钓鱼(AI) | 全自动七圣召唤 | 自动伐木 | 自动派遣 | 一键强化 - UI Automation Testing Tools For Genshin Impact项目地址: https://gitcode.com/gh_mirrors/be/better-genshin-impact

BetterGI(全称Better Genshin Impact)是一款基于视觉识别与自动化技术的原神辅助工具,通过非侵入式设计实现游戏智能交互。该工具整合OCR文字识别、YOLO目标检测与OpenCV模板匹配技术,构建起高效的三层识别架构,在保证游戏安全性的前提下显著提升操作效率。本文将从技术原理、场景配置、优化策略三个维度,全面解析这款工具的核心功能与使用方法。

技术架构:多模态识别与智能决策系统

视觉识别引擎的三层架构设计

BetterGI采用模块化设计的视觉识别系统,从底层到上层依次分为:

  • 图像预处理层:负责画面降噪、特征增强与分辨率标准化,通过OpenCv/CommonRecognition.cs实现基础图像处理算法
  • 模型推理层:基于ONNXruntime构建轻量化推理引擎,在ONNX/BgiYoloPredictor.cs中实现YOLO目标检测与SVTR文字识别
  • 决策逻辑层:通过行为树AI框架动态调整识别策略,核心实现位于GameTask/Common/TaskControl.cs

这种架构使系统在复杂游戏场景中保持98.7%的识别准确率,NVIDIA显卡环境下可实现10ms级目标检测响应,CPU模式下也能维持30ms内的识别延迟。

智能交互执行流程

工具的交互系统采用分层设计,包含:

  1. 输入模拟层:通过Simulator/PostMessageSimulator.cs实现底层键鼠操作模拟
  2. 任务规划层:在Core/Script/Dispatcher.cs中实现复杂操作流程的分解与调度
  3. 策略优化层:基于用户行为数据动态调整执行策略,配置文件路径为Config/PreExecutionPriorityConfig.cs

场景化配置指南:从入门到精通

环境部署与初始设置

  1. 系统要求:Windows 10+ 64位系统,安装.NET 8.0运行时
  2. 游戏配置:设置1920x1080分辨率,开启"显示F交互键",画质设为中等
  3. 工具获取git clone https://gitcode.com/gh_mirrors/be/better-genshin-impact
  4. 权限配置:以管理员身份运行BetterGI.exe,允许通过防火墙
  5. 校准向导:完成屏幕区域校准,设置游戏窗口位置

核心功能参数配置

模块配置路径关键参数推荐值
自动拾取Config/PathingConditionConfig.cs识别阈值0.75
智能战斗GameTask/AutoFight/AutoFightConfig.cs技能释放间隔800ms
剧情跳过GameTask/AutoSkip/AutoSkipConfig.cs对话检测区域(0,600,1920,200)
钓鱼辅助GameTask/AutoFishing/AutoFishingConfig.cs灵敏度

三类玩家的最优配置方案

效率型玩家(日均游戏<1小时)

核心需求:最大化资源获取效率

  • ⚙️ 启用"智能派遣"模块(优先级配置:Config/OneDragonFlowConfig.cs
  • 🔍 配置"自动拾取+路线规划"(路径文件:User/AutoGeniusInvokation/
  • ✅ 激活"一键清体力"任务链(副本优先级设置:Config/PathingPartyTaskCycleConfig.cs
休闲型玩家(剧情探索为主)

核心需求:减少机械操作

  • ⚙️ 开启"剧情智能跳过"(保留关键对话过滤:Config/TaskCompletionSkipRuleConfig.cs
  • 🔍 配置"自动钓鱼"(成功率>95%,灵敏度设置:中)
  • ✅ 启用"地图迷雾探索"(区域标记:Model/MaskMap/MaskMapPoint.cs
收集型玩家(100%探索度)

核心需求:全面资源收集

  • ⚙️ 启动"全地图资源扫描"(黑白名单配置:Config/PathingConditionConfig.cs
  • 🔍 开启"采集路线优化"(聚类算法:GameTask/AutoPathing/Navigation.cs
  • ✅ 激活"探索进度追踪"(成就同步:GameTask/LogParse/TravelsDiaryDetailManager.cs

性能优化与问题诊断

低配置电脑优化策略

针对配置有限的设备,可通过以下方式提升性能:

  1. 降低识别帧率至15fps(默认30fps)
  2. 关闭"实时画面渲染"选项(设置路径:Config/OtherConfig.cs
  3. 限制并发任务数量不超过2个(任务调度:Core/Script/Dispatcher.cs
  4. 启用"资源占用动态调节"(配置:Config/HardwareAccelerationConfig.cs

常见问题诊断流程

当遇到识别准确率低的问题时,建议按以下步骤排查:

  1. 检查游戏分辨率是否为1920x1080(设置文件:Genshin/Settings/ResolutionSettings.cs
  2. 确认游戏窗口处于激活状态(前台检测:Core/Monitor/MouseKeyMonitor.cs
  3. 重置游戏亮度至默认值(显示设置:Genshin/Settings2/GenshinGameSettings.cs
  4. 验证模型文件完整性(ONNX模型路径:Core/Recognition/ONNX/

功能模块适配指南

使用场景推荐启用模块注意事项
日常任务自动派遣、快速传送、自动战斗避免在新剧情中启用剧情跳过
资源采集自动拾取、路线规划、伐木助手采集时关闭战斗识别以减少误判
副本挑战元素反应提示、技能连招手动控制角色走位以应对突发状况
休闲钓鱼全自动钓鱼、鱼类识别确保游戏音效正常以辅助鱼漂判断

通过合理配置BetterGI的各项功能,玩家可以在保证账号安全的前提下,大幅提升游戏体验的效率与舒适度。建议定期查看项目更新日志,获取最新功能优化信息。工具持续更新的AI模型与场景适配方案,将不断拓展原神自动化的可能性边界。

【免费下载链接】better-genshin-impact🍨BetterGI · 更好的原神 - 自动拾取 | 自动剧情 | 全自动钓鱼(AI) | 全自动七圣召唤 | 自动伐木 | 自动派遣 | 一键强化 - UI Automation Testing Tools For Genshin Impact项目地址: https://gitcode.com/gh_mirrors/be/better-genshin-impact

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/23 11:35:02

手把手教学:本地部署美团开源的LongCat图片编辑AI工具

手把手教学&#xff1a;本地部署美团开源的LongCat图片编辑AI工具 无需编程基础&#xff0c;10分钟完成本地部署&#xff0c;用自然语言让图片“听你的话” 本文将带你从零开始&#xff0c;在自己的电脑上跑起美团开源的LongCat图片编辑模型——不联网、不依赖云服务、不调API&…

作者头像 李华
网站建设 2026/4/23 10:50:43

DeepSeek-R1-Distill-Qwen-1.5B怎么更新?镜像版本升级实战步骤

DeepSeek-R1-Distill-Qwen-1.5B怎么更新&#xff1f;镜像版本升级实战步骤 你刚用上 DeepSeek-R1-Distill-Qwen-1.5B&#xff0c;体验流畅、响应快、数学题解得准&#xff0c;连树莓派都跑得动——但过了一两周&#xff0c;发现社区悄悄发布了新版本&#xff1a;修复了 JSON 输…

作者头像 李华
网站建设 2026/4/23 10:52:42

如何利用extract-video-ppt实现视频中PPT内容的智能提取与转换

如何利用extract-video-ppt实现视频中PPT内容的智能提取与转换 【免费下载链接】extract-video-ppt extract the ppt in the video 项目地址: https://gitcode.com/gh_mirrors/ex/extract-video-ppt 在数字化学习和工作场景中&#xff0c;从教学视频、会议录像中提取PPT…

作者头像 李华
网站建设 2026/4/23 8:22:34

ESP32-S3-devKitC-1 外接MicroSD卡适配器的硬件连接与GPIO配置避坑指南

1. ESP32-S3开发板与MicroSD卡适配器基础连接 第一次拿到ESP32-S3-devKitC-1开发板时&#xff0c;你可能已经注意到它并没有内置的MicroSD卡槽。这在实际项目中是个硬伤&#xff0c;毕竟很多物联网应用都需要本地存储数据。我最初尝试用外接适配器时&#xff0c;发现市面上的Mi…

作者头像 李华